Understanding Emotional Resilience: A Brief Overview
Emotional resilience means our ability to adapt in the face of adversity.
It helps us recover from setbacks, adapt to change, and maintain a sense of well-being even when times are tough.
Think of it as a mental reservoir of strength that we draw on in times of stress.
Research shows that resilient individuals tend to have a few key traits: they maintain a positive outlook, have strong social networks, and are equipped with effective coping strategies.
Importantly, resilience doesn’t mean we don’t feel pain or hardship.
Instead, it allows us to endure tough times without feeling overwhelmed.
So how can we cultivate this invaluable skill?
The journey to emotional resilience involves self-awareness, learning, and practice.
It’s not about ignoring negative emotions but about learning to process and move through them effectively.
The Power of Mindfulness in Building Resilience
Mindfulness is a buzzword these days, but it truly has a profound impact on emotional resilience.
At its essence, mindfulness is about being present in the moment.
Instead of getting lost in worries about the future or regrets from the past, mindfulness anchors us in the here and now.
Here are some ways mindfulness can bolster our resilience:
Awareness of Emotions: Practicing mindfulness helps us become more aware of our emotions.
When we acknowledge what we’re feeling, we can better understand and manage those feelings.
Stress Reduction: Mindfulness techniques, like deep breathing or meditation, can lower stress levels, making it easier to face challenges.
Improved Focus: Mindfulness enhances our ability to concentrate.

A clear mind can lead to better decision-making during tough times.
Acceptance: Mindfulness teaches us to accept our circumstances without judgment.
Instead of resisting what is, we learn to embrace reality, leading to greater emotional flexibility.
Compassion for Self: Mindful practices often encourage self-compassion.
When we treat ourselves with kindness, we bolster our emotional strength.
To cultivate mindfulness, I recommend starting with simple practices like deep breathing exercises or guided meditations.
Even a few minutes a day can make a significant difference.

The Role of Gratitude in Strengthening Resilience
Gratitude isn’t just a warm fuzzy feeling; it’s a powerful tool in building emotional resilience.
When we focus on what we appreciate, we can counterbalance stress and negativity.
Here are some ways gratitude strengthens resilience:
Reframes Challenges: Gratitude helps us view challenges from a different lens.
Instead of feeling defeated, we can recognize the lessons and growth opportunities in our struggles.
Enhances Mood: Regularly acknowledging what we’re grateful for can boost our overall mood and decrease feelings of anxiety or depression.
Strengthens Relationships: Expressing gratitude to others fosters deeper connections and creates a supportive network, which is crucial during tough times.
Promotes Better Health: Studies show that people who practice gratitude report fewer health issues and are more likely to engage in healthy activities.
To incorporate gratitude into your life, consider keeping a gratitude journal.
Each day, jot down three things you’re thankful for.
This simple practice can shift your focus and uplift your spirits.

Building Healthy Coping Mechanisms for Tough Times
Life can be unpredictable, and having effective coping strategies is crucial.
When challenges arise, how we respond can determine our resilience.
Here are some healthy coping mechanisms to consider:
Exercise: Physical activity is a fantastic stress reliever.
Whether it’s a brisk walk or a dance class, moving your body can lift your spirits.
Creative Outlets: Painting, writing, or playing music can be therapeutic.
Expressing emotions creatively can help process feelings.
Time in Nature: Spending time outdoors can clear the mind and rejuvenate the spirit.
Nature has a way of grounding us.
Mindful Breathing: When stress hits, a few deep breaths can help calm racing thoughts.
Focus on your breath to regain control.
Limit Substance Use: It’s easy to turn to alcohol or other substances during tough times, but they often exacerbate problems.
Seek healthier alternatives instead.
Try experimenting with different coping strategies to discover what resonates most with you.

Setting Realistic Goals: A Pathway to Resilience
Setting realistic goals is another effective way to build emotional resilience.
When we have clear, achievable objectives, we create a roadmap for navigating life’s challenges.
Here are steps to set effective goals:
Break Goals into Smaller Steps: Large goals can be overwhelming.
Divide them into manageable tasks to prevent feeling daunted.
Use the SMART Framework: Make your goals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ound.
This clarity fosters focus and motivation.
Celebrate Small Wins: Recognizing and celebrating progress, no matter how small, keeps motivation high and reinforces positive behavior.
Stay Adaptable: Life is unpredictable.
Be willing to adjust your goals as circumstances change.
Visualize Success: Picture yourself achieving your goals.
Visualization can boost confidence and create a sense of purpose.
Remember, setting goals is about progress, not perfection.

Harnessing the Power of Positive Self-Talk Daily
Our inner dialogue shapes our reality.
Therefore, harnessing the power of positive self-talk can significantly influence our emotional resilience.
Here’s how to cultivate encouraging thoughts:
Challenge Negative Thoughts: When you catch yourself thinking negatively, question those thoughts.
Are they true?
What would you say to a friend in the same situation?
Create Affirmations: Write down positive affirmations that resonate with you.
Repeat them daily to reinforce a positive mindset.
Visualize Success: Picture yourself handling challenges successfully.
Visualization can empower your self-belief.
Limit Self-Criticism: Be gentle with yourself.
Treat yourself as you would a cherished friend.
Celebrate Your Strengths: Regularly remind yourself of your achievements and strengths.
Recognizing what you excel at builds confidence.
Daily positive self-talk can be your secret weapon against negativity.
